principal sum

/ˌprɪnsəpəl səm/
IPA guide

Other forms: principal sums

Definitions of principal sum
  1. noun
    capital as contrasted with the income derived from it
    synonyms: corpus, principal
    see moresee less
    type of:
    capital
    wealth in the form of money or property owned by a person or business and human resources of economic value
